I found the 'cheesy' list actually contains the most iconic songs of the 80s (IMO). Those are:
1. 'You Spin Me Right Round' by Dead or Alive
2. 'Billie Jean' by Michael Jackson
4. 'Material Girl' by Madonna
6. 'Hungry Like The Wolf' by Duran Duran (or maybe Rio?)
7. 'Wake Me Up Before You Go Go' by Wham!
12. 'Take On Me' by a-Ha

I don't know if you still plan to change the list, but if that's the case, I guess the songs above should remain.

EDIT: I forgot something about Wham!: 'Careless Whisper', that is. As for Duran-Duran, IMO 'Hungry Like The Wolf' feels more 80-ish than Rio.



Zaia wrote: 20. ?
As for filling the slot number 20, I would suggest one of the followings:

(1) 'Karma Chameleon' by Culture Club.

(2) Either 'Sounds Like A Melody', 'Big In Japan', or 'Dance With Me' from Alphaville (Dunno', but I think 80's collection wouldn't be complete without either Alphaville or Pet Shop Boys).

(3) Either 'Opportunities' or 'Suburbia' by Pet Shop Boys.

(4) 'I Like Chopin' by Gazebo.

(5) 'Girls Just Wanna' Have Fun' by Cindy Lauper.

As for synth-pops like Jason Donovan, Kylie Minogue, or Rick Astley, you can left them out because they're more like "early 90s" than 80s (yes, even 'Locomotion'). Same goes for the likes of Bell Biv Devoe, Debbie Gibson, or Mili Vanili. I don't know how to say it but they just don't feel ('sound'?) like 80s.
